Inspiring Conversations with Michelle Read of Michelle Read Sleep Solutions

Today we’d like to introduce you to Michelle Read

Hi Michelle, we’d love for you to start by introducing yourself.
When I retired from teaching elementary school, I wanted to continue working with children in some way so I began babysitting. I also became a night nanny for parents of newborns and when those tired parents began asking me questions about how to get their baby to sleep for longer stretches, I became inspired to find the answers for them. In my research I discovered sleep consulting and knew it would be a perfect match! At the same time, I remembered when my first son was a baby. I was so sleep deprived that doing the simplest of tasks seemed impossible. I didn’t know any one that could come alongside me and help me get my baby to sleep well. I have determined and am passionate that I can make a difference for families by helping them thrive and enjoy those early years more readily by helping their child sleep well.

Thanks – so what else should our readers know about Michelle Read Sleep Solutions?
As a certified Sleep Sense Consultant for infants through 4-year-olds, I am here to help parents/caregivers teach their child (or children) how to sleep through the night in his own bed and in his own room. (If that is their desire) Sleep Sense has worked for thousands of families world-wide.

To accomplish this goal quickly and gently, I listen to parents’ needs and customize a step by step plan that shows them how to teach their child independent sleep skills allowing for longer more restorative sleep at night and for naps. I take into consideration the child’s temperament, parenting styles and the desired outcomes. With the aid of a virtual consultation, text messages, phone calls, and sleep log monitoring, I’ll be their cheerleader and coach, encouraging them every step of the way, and available to answer the “what now?” questions.
